What IP44 actually means for you
Forget the technical manuals for a second. In plain English, IP44 means your gear can handle solid bits (anything bigger than 1mm) and—more importantly—water splashing from any direction. We don’t just slap a sticker on it. We use tight seals on the junction boxes and heavy-duty gaskets to stop moisture from sneaking into the electrical guts. Now, this isn’t a submarine. You can’t dunk it in a pool. But if a worker is using a spray bottle nearby or your floor is damp and foggy, your equipment isn’t going to fry.
Dealing with the “invisible” killer: Mist
Mist and fog are sneaky. They create this thin, conductive film over the heater. Once that happens, current starts leaking, and your heating element dies way sooner than it should. To stop this, we use special coatings and sealed enclosures. By keeping the electrical connections tucked away and bone-dry, we stop the corrosion that usually eats through wiring over time. It just stays clean.
The honest trade-off
Here is the thing: when you seal a heater up to keep water out, you’re also putting a barrier between the electronics and the air. This can make the housing run a bit warmer. You’ll want to double-check that your airflow is dialed in so the control electronics have room to breathe. It’s a small detail, but it’s the difference between a machine that lasts a decade and one that overheats.
